Disallowance u/s 40(a)(ia)

A is paying rent to B for using his Building for Business purposes. The monthly rent payable is Rs. 5 Lakh. For some reason, A deducts tax of Rs. 40,000/- from the rent payable.

Will the disallowance u/s 40(a)(ia) be attracted in this case on the proportionate amount of Rs. 1,00,000/-?

Replies (5)

40(i)(a) speaks about non deduction & non payment of TDS. It does not speak about short deduction of TDS.

Hence expense wont be disallowed

Even I'm of the same opinion as yours but one of my seniors says that there should be proportionate disallowance. So I just wanted a clarification.

No, no proportionate disallowance.

yes there will be proportionate disallowance of expenses
@ Rama Krishnan On plain reading of the section, it nowhere provides for proportionate disallowance. Will you please elaborate.
